在这个充满想象力的游戏世界中,我们可以构建出属于自己的个性化游戏世界。而MCJS编程就是帮助我们实现这一目标的工具。那么,从零基础到成为游戏世界的大师,我们应该如何学习呢?本文将带领大家一步步了解MCJS编程,并掌握从入门到实战的技能。
初识MCJS编程
什么是MCJS编程?
MCJS(Minecraft JavaScript)是Minecraft(我的世界)中的一个脚本语言,它允许玩家编写JavaScript代码,来改变游戏的行为,添加自定义功能等。MCJS编程的核心思想是让玩家拥有更多可能性,通过代码创造出属于自己的游戏体验。
学习MCJS编程的优势
- 丰富游戏玩法:通过编写代码,可以改变游戏规则、创建特殊道具、建造复杂的机关等,为游戏世界增添更多乐趣。
- 个性化定制:可以自由定义角色、怪物、地形等,打造独特的游戏风格。
- 拓展学习空间:学习MCJS编程可以锻炼编程思维,提升逻辑分析和解决问题的能力。
MCJS编程入门
了解Minecraft
在学习MCJS编程之前,你需要熟悉Minecraft的基础操作。这包括如何操作游戏界面、如何与NPC(非玩家角色)互动等。可以通过以下途径了解Minecraft:
- 观看教学视频:许多YouTube频道提供了Minecraft的教学视频,可以跟随视频学习。
- 阅读官方指南:Minecraft的官方网站提供了详细的游戏指南,可以深入了解游戏机制。
熟悉JavaScript
JavaScript是MCJS编程的基础,因此掌握JavaScript语言至关重要。以下是一些学习JavaScript的建议:
- 在线教程:如MDN Web Docs、Codecademy等提供了丰富的JavaScript教程。
- 实战项目:通过编写一些简单的JavaScript项目,如计算器、待办事项列表等,巩固基础知识。
掌握MCJS开发环境
要编写MCJS代码,你需要一个合适的开发环境。以下是一些常用的开发工具:
- Minecraft官方模组管理器:可以用于下载和管理MCJS模组。
- Visual Studio Code:一款强大的代码编辑器,支持多种编程语言,包括JavaScript和MCJS。
从入门到实战
编写第一个MCJS脚本
- 打开Minecraft模组管理器。
- 下载并安装一个支持MCJS的模组,如Scriptcraft或Tinkers’ Construct。
- 在开发工具中创建一个新的MCJS项目。
- 编写一个简单的脚本,如显示一条消息:
chat('Hello, World!')。
高级MCJS技巧
- 事件监听:通过监听游戏事件,可以实现更加复杂的逻辑,如角色死亡、怪物攻击等。
- 插件开发:通过开发插件,可以扩展MCJS的功能,为游戏世界增添更多可能性。
案例分享
1. 自动化采矿
编写一个脚本,使玩家能够自动采集资源。脚本可以监听玩家挖掘方块的事件,并在成功挖掘后自动将其放入玩家的背包中。
2. 实现特殊道具
创建一个特殊道具,使玩家在穿戴时能够获得特殊能力,如飞行、加速等。通过编写代码,可以控制道具的获得方式、使用效果等。
结语
学习MCJS编程需要时间和耐心,但通过不断努力和实践,你将能够掌握这门技术,并在游戏中创造出属于自己的世界。祝你在探索Minecraft的道路上越走越远,收获满满的成就感和快乐!
